What is Big Data Hadoop?

Hadoop is a free and open-source application programming platform for storing a lot of data and executing computations. With some native C and shell scripts, its framework is based on Java programming. Big data applications including data warehousing, business intelligence, and machine learning frequently employ Hadoop.

Huge volumes of data may be stored and processed using the open-source Hadoop framework in a computing environment with distributed processing. It is built on the MapReduce programming architecture, which enables the concurrent processing of enormous datasets and is made to handle big data. Data processing, data analysis, and data mining are further uses for it. It allows for the distributed processing of massive data sets across computer clusters using a simple method.

Hadoop is made up of two crucial elements:

  • The Hadoop Distributed File System (HDFS): This is Hadoop’s storage component, which enables the storing of substantial volumes of data across numerous machines. It is affordable since it is made to function with common hardware.
  • YARN (Yet Another Resource Negotiator): This resource management part of Hadoop controls the distribution of resources (such as CPU and memory) for analyzing the information stored in HDFS.

Other modules of Hadoop, such as Hive (a query language similar to SQL), Pig (a high-level platform for developing MapReduce programmes), and HBase, give more capability (a non-relational, distributed database).

What is the average salary of a Big Data Hadoop?

Job opportunities for Hadoop developers can be found in a variety of industries, including IT, finance, healthcare, retail, manufacturing, advertising, telecommunications, media & entertainment, travel, hospitality, transportation, and even in government organisations.

The educational background, skill set, work experience, firm size and reputation, as well as the employment location, all play a significant role in determining a candidate’s salary as a Hadoop Engineer in India.

Average Annual Salary

The average yearly salary for a Hadoop Developer in India is ₹5.5 Lakhs, with salaries ranging from ₹3.0 Lakhs to ₹11.0 Lakhs. Salary projections are based on the most recent 2.8k salaries provided by Hadoop Developers.

Average Annual Salary by Experience

An experienced Hadoop Engineer with 10–20 years of experience gets an average income of ₹18.5 Lakhs annually, whereas Big Data Developer salaries in India with less than 2 years to 7 years of experience range from ₹3.5 Lakhs to ₹14.5 Lakhs.

What is the salary for a Big Data Hadoop fresher in India?

The salary for a Big Data Hadoop fresher in India can vary depending on several factors such as the company, job location, and specific role. It’s important to keep in mind that salaries can differ significantly based on the particular function within big data and Hadoop. A Hadoop developer, for instance, might make more money than a Hadoop administrator or a data engineer. Also, based on business trends and economic circumstances, the demand for these professions and the compensation associated with them may alter over time.

A Hadoop Developer must have at least 2 years of experience. An Entry Level Hadoop Engineer makes an average income of ₹4.1 Lakhs annually with less than three years of experience.
